Basic dumb interfaces are straight forward. The ones I have been suggesting to beginners have increased in price 50% since November. and I am wanting to see what happens. The Behringer UMV202HD two mic interface is still $75 from this one reseller on Amazon and that’s reasonable.

https://www.amazon.com/Behringer-U-PHORIA-UMC202HD-U-Phoria/dp/B00SAV0VP0/

It’s a decent starter dumb interface. The mixer that was suggested elsewhere should be avoided as it’s not USB enabled.

If you are going for the interface to start, I’d suggest the Behringer XM8500 mic for $23 each or XM1800S three-pack for ~$50. You will need XLR cables and desk stands or swing arms as well.
